Later, he picked up well in the series against Australia. He gave his career-best performance in the home series against Pakistan in He eventually became the Youngest Player to achieve an all-around double of Runs and Wickets in Tests.
In the home series against England, he gave an incredible performance and was named Man of the Series. Further, when India visited England, he continued to contribute to the team and won the Man of the Series honour again.
In the World Cup Campaign, his pivotal performance against Zimbabwe will be ever remembered. He scored an unbeaten with a record 9th wicket partnership with Kirmani that stood for about 27 years. His catch of Viv Richards by running over 20 yards backward at the deep square leg in the World Cup final is seen as one of the finest catches in ODI Cricket and was the turning point in the match.
